Understanding Private Equity Real Estate

Private equity real estate involves pooling together capital from multiple investors to purchase, manage, and sell properties, aiming for high returns. This investment strategy is distinct from traditional real estate investments as it typically involves acquiring properties that are undervalued or in need of development, thereby unlocking hidden value. Unlike direct real estate investments, private equity allows investors to benefit from the expertise of fund managers who specialize in maximizing property value through strategic improvements and market timing.

Opportunities and Benefits

The primary appeal of private equity real estate is its potential for significant returns. Historically, private equity real estate funds have outperformed many traditional investment vehicles. For instance, between 2010 and 2020, private real estate funds delivered average annual returns of approximately 10%1. These returns are often realized through a combination of rental income, property appreciation, and strategic sales.

Another key benefit is diversification. Real estate is a tangible asset that behaves differently from stocks and bonds, providing a hedge against market volatility. Investing in private equity real estate can also offer tax advantages, such as depreciation deductions and deferred capital gains, which can enhance overall returns.

Types of Private Equity Real Estate Investments

There are several types of private equity real estate investments, each with its own risk and return profile:

  • Core Investments: These involve stable, income-generating properties with low risk and modest returns. They are typically located in prime areas and require minimal management.
  • Value-Added Investments: These properties require some level of renovation or repositioning to increase their value. They offer moderate risk and potentially higher returns than core investments.
  • Opportunistic Investments: These are high-risk, high-reward properties that may involve significant redevelopment or are located in emerging markets. They require active management and a longer investment horizon.

How to Get Started

Entering the world of private equity real estate requires careful planning and due diligence. Here are some steps to consider:

  1. Research and Education: Begin by educating yourself on the real estate market and private equity strategies. Numerous online resources and courses can provide valuable insights.
  2. Choose the Right Fund: Selecting the right private equity fund is crucial. Look for funds with a proven track record, transparent fee structures, and a clear investment strategy.
  3. Understand the Costs: Private equity real estate investments often come with management fees and performance-based compensation. Ensure you understand these costs and how they impact your returns.
  4. Consult with Experts: Consider consulting with financial advisors or real estate professionals who can provide personalized advice based on your financial goals and risk tolerance.

Real-World Examples

Private equity real estate has been instrumental in transforming urban landscapes. For example, the revitalization of New York City's Hudson Yards was largely driven by private equity investment, turning a once-neglected area into a thriving commercial and residential hub2. Such projects not only offer substantial returns to investors but also contribute to community development and job creation.
